Job Overview
The Director, Store Manager leads a team of People Leaders and Colleagues to drive sales with a focus on the customer. As a leader, they ensure a clean, neat, and organized shopping environment and spearhead initiatives to increase customer loyalty while delivering excellence in customer service. They are responsible for training, coaching, and developing the team, as well as other assigned duties. This role reports to the Divisional Vice President and serves as a developmental step to Senior Director, Store Manager.

Skills You Will Need
Leadership and Team Development: Strong leadership skills to guide, train, and develop team members, address performance issues, and manage talent effectively
Sales Strategy and Execution: Ability to analyze business performance, implement action plans, and drive sales goals through coaching, feedback, and recognition
Customer Service Excellence: Expertise in leading a customer service culture, ensuring engagement, and delivering exemplary service and selling capability
Operational Management: Proficiency in aligning team activities with operational needs, including merchandising, price changes, and sales promotion setups
Communication: Effective communication skills for presenting information to customers and internal/external business partners
Problem Solving and Decision Making: Strong ability to strategize, plan, and execute solutions to achieve business priorities
